There would be no Ruga settlement in Taraba says Gov Ishaku

By Hassan Ishaku

Taraba state Governor Darius Dickson Ishaku has rejected plans by the federal government to established Ruga settlement in the state, saying his government will not provide any land for Ruga Settlement as proposed by the federal government.

Governor Ishaku, who was speaking through his Special Assistant on Media and Publicity, Bala Dan Abu said his position was made clear to Tarabans following a protest by youths in the state on Monday in Jalingo.

Bala Dan-Ahabu said Taraba government is against the move by the Federal government hundred per cent, adding that no land will be allocated to be use as settlement for herdsmen outside what the law that has been passed by Taraba state House of Assembly has provided for.

“I want to remind you that, there is a law on the establishment of ‘Ranches’ and the same law also restrict movement of cattle in the state”. Dan Abu said.

According to Bala Dan-Abu, A law has been put into consideration by all the interest group related, saying it is a product of several stakeholder meetings.

“If you remembered, even the committee set up by the Federal government under the Chairmanship of one of the Governors from the East came here at Government House and met with both Fulani and Farmers groups”.

Dan- Abu noted that the objections that were raised by the Fulani group during the meeting were taking into consideration and they have been reflected in the final provision made in the law.”S

o, that take cares of every reservation that people had about it”. He added.
